Io day 1.5

A little time had gone by, I was ready to forgive Io and see what I could pick up as I continued on with the bulk of the chapter. Sadly Io still wasn’t ready to make friends. Trying to fire up the REPL I got an error proudly proclaiming “Exception: while loading history file '/Volumes/Data/User Data/tobz/.io_history', reason: No such file or directory” I had a look and there was a file of that name there, I tried chmod-777-ing it to no avail, and my limited Unix skills were pretty much done. Fortunately simply removing the file seemed to do the trick.
